BD E-Z Scrub™ CHG 4% Surgical Scrub Brush is an essential, high-performance surgical brush designed to provide maximum antiseptic protection during preoperative skin preparation and surgical hand scrubbing. Infused with 4% Chlorhexidine Gluconate (CHG), a powerful antiseptic agent, this scrub brush effectively reduces harmful bacteria on the skin, ensuring enhanced safety in clinical and surgical environments. Its advanced design simplifies the scrubbing process while delivering optimal skin cleansing and sterilization, making it a vital tool for healthcare professionals and surgical staff.
Key Features:
- 4% Chlorhexidine Gluconate (CHG): Infused with a proven, powerful antiseptic agent that kills bacteria, fungi, and viruses, providing exceptional antimicrobial protection.
- Comprehensive Cleaning: Designed to effectively clean both the hands and forearms, reducing the risk of surgical site infections (SSIs) and other healthcare-associated infections (HAIs).
- Code Red Indicator: Easily identifiable with its Red code marking, ensuring quick selection in busy surgical settings.
- Convenient Design: Features soft, yet durable bristles for effective cleansing, along with a built-in sponge for enhanced lathering and thorough cleaning.
- Non-Irritating Formula: The CHG formula provides superior antimicrobial protection without causing skin irritation or dryness, making it safe for frequent use.
- Sterile & Disposable: Each scrub brush is individually packaged in a sterile, disposable format, reducing cross-contamination risks and ensuring single-use hygiene.
- Ergonomic Shape: Designed for comfort and ease of use, allowing healthcare professionals to perform extended scrubbing sessions with minimal hand fatigue.
Uses:
- Ideal for surgical hand scrubbing and preoperative skin preparation.
- Reduces the risk of SSIs by effectively removing pathogens from the skin prior to surgery.
- Suitable for use in hospitals, clinics, surgical centers, and other sterile environments where infection prevention is critical.
